Job Summary:

The BDO Washington National Tax (WNT) practice provides technical leadership and support to firm client service professionals and alliance firms on tax matters, new legislation and Treasury guidance, articles on key tax issues and working with marketing and Tax quality control to ensure high level of information that is disseminated internally and externally.  The Managing Director, Washington National Tax will collaborate amongst WNT professionals and with tax leadership to drive communication efficiencies.
